Output 64dc2c61ddbb5a2a7118cc7705458da442cbbdf8d75db5b6e33ab2c06a7920e4:113

value
4137450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9d2c8c5f28d917e1ccaef74d5224e64182957d60 OP_EQUALVERIFY OP_CHECKSIG
address
1FL4TPawoaFZZQqcaZsfqfHjDyXEk1orHq
transaction
64dc2c61ddbb5a2a7118cc7705458da442cbbdf8d75db5b6e33ab2c06a7920e4
confirmations
581527
spent
true